Output 6abd7d0b89c0ec061f56873c51cc094d6f68a0e7a33a0e8acb70c1ac2fb89924:0

value
151859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 11aacf690d87f4e38e02d38e1221af1699787e04 OP_EQUAL
address
33JS2uU2MJP4T8HNeMabKs2Ppg1ZySdYPU
transaction
6abd7d0b89c0ec061f56873c51cc094d6f68a0e7a33a0e8acb70c1ac2fb89924
confirmations
276668
spent
true